Equestrian Games
Congratulations to former student Dylan Bibby represented New Zealand in the FEI Youth Equestrian Games in Aachen (Germany) in July. He won the right to represent New Zealand alongside 29 others from 30 continents at the event, which replaced the scheduled 2022 Youth Olympic Games. Dylan competed well although he did not finish in the medals. Well done Dylan.
Representative Hockey
Over the holidays Emily Brun, Emma Johnson and Gray Smith were selected for regional hockey under 18 Tournaments. Emily and Emma were selected as members of the Hawke’s Bay Women’s Under 18 hockey team that played in the National Championships in Nelson, finishing runners up, losing their only game of the tournament to Canterbury in the final. Emily was also the second highest goal scorer at the event scoring 6 goals overall. Gray was selected as a member of the Hawke’s Bay Men’s Under 18 hockey team that played in the National Championships in Palmerston North finishing 8th out of the 20 teams. Well done on your efforts.
Bradley Booth attended the U16 Hockey Tournament held in Hamilton during the holidays as an Umpire. He was given the honour of refereeing the final. Well done Brad
